God and Country Day Discount Extended to Atheists

[-] Text [+]

LEBANON, Tenn. (AP) - The Wilson County Fair will offer atheists a God & Country Day discount admission on Sunday.

Fair officials had been offering a church bulletin discount to Christian groups, but expanded it to others after a complaint.

Fair organizers told The Tennessean they resolved the issue by offering the $2 discount to anyone who presents a bulletin from any religious service or a printout from a religious or secular group's Web site.

Adult admission is usually $7 and $5 for children ages 6-12.

Thaddeus Schwartz of the Nashville atheist group Secular Life said his group believes the exclusive church bulletin discount illegally promoted Christianity.

Wilson County Promotions board member Cheryl Lewis denied the offer was discriminatory.

She said the annual event has received broad community support.

It was first held in 2002, in response to the terrorist attacks of Sept. 11, 2001.
